Output ec268cc76285c458283df72774ba58189f4727eb660ae0f8bc576c878b21175e:0

value
109888000
script pubkey
OP_0 OP_PUSHBYTES_20 035ab9b8df38d7e8f66d7c97195ffdb003e82725
address
ltc1qqddtnwxl8rt73and0jt3jhlakqp7sfe9zglk7c
transaction
ec268cc76285c458283df72774ba58189f4727eb660ae0f8bc576c878b21175e
spent
true